MORRIS v. HARRIS

No. 1-872A44.

293 N.E.2d 202 (1973)

Donna M. MORRIS, Plaintiff-Appellant, v. James E. HARRIS, Administrator of the Estate of Earnest R. Babb, Deceased, Defendant-Appellee.

Court of Appeals of Indiana, First District.

March 12, 1973.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

James H. Kelly, Greenfield, for plaintiff-appellant.

George V. Heins, Indianapolis, for defendant-appellee; Smith, Maley & Douglas, Indianapolis, of counsel.


ROBERTSON, Presiding Judge.

The plaintiff-appellant (Morris) is appealing the dismissal of her negligence suit against the defendant-appellee (Babb and Babb's Administrator Harris). The dismissal was predicated upon a failure to commence the cause of action within the prescribed statute of limitations.
